Apprentice Human Resources (HR) Assistant

Grade 2, £22,737 per annum pro rata

37 hours per week, 2-year fixed term contract with Level 3 Business Administrator Apprenticeship 

An excellent opportunity has arisen for an Apprentice HR Assistant on a two-year fixed term contract basis.

As an apprentice, you will have the valuable opportunity to acquire a range of general HR skills and experience with support from HR colleagues and a college mentor to meet your learning and development objectives. On completion you will achieve the Level 3 Business Administrator qualification.

 

Your responsibilities will include maintaining HR records and systems and the administration of recruitment and selection, training and payroll activity, HR research and data collection.

Within the role, you will always be part of a team so you must be adaptable, flexible, 

organised, motivated and be able to work well under pressure, communicating effectively and sensitively as required.

    
Entry Requirements: Applicants must have achieved (or be predicted to achieve) 5 GCSEs at Grades A*-C/9-4 including Maths and English, a good working knowledge of Microsoft Office programs which includes Word, Excel and Outlook and eligibility to complete the Level 3 Business Administration Apprenticeship.

We operate a ‘hybrid working’ model with a mix of office based, home and remote working available when suitable. The contractual base will be office based with agreed flexibility to work from home or at remote working locations in the borough.
